Enterprise Value to Gross Profit (EV/GP) ratio compares a company`s total enterprise value to its gross profit. It shows how much investors are paying for each dollar of the company`s gross profit, including both equity and debt.

GXO Logistics Inc
Glance View

GXO Logistics Inc., spun off from XPO Logistics in 2021, has swiftly crafted its narrative as a singular force in the global supply chain and logistics arena. At its core, GXO is a contract logistics provider, specializing in designing and managing complex supply chain solutions for its clients. The company operates in a world where logistics have become increasingly critical, amidst a backdrop of evolving consumer expectations and technological advancements. With a geographic footprint that spans North America, Europe, and beyond, GXO leverages its substantial infrastructure and cutting-edge technology to create seamless, efficient, and adaptable supply chains. Whether handling e-commerce fulfillment, warehousing, or transportation management, GXO's operations are the backbone that enables retailers and manufacturers to deliver products swiftly and reliably. The company's financial momentum rides on a business model rooted in long-term contracts with diverse industries, from retail giants to automotive leaders. This stable revenue stream, through multi-year contracts, provides GXO with a reliable cash flow, insulating it somewhat from economic volatility. Moreover, its innovative use of automation and robotics enhances efficiency and reduces costs, further optimizing its margins. By investing in technology and fostering strong partnerships, GXO not only addresses the current logistical needs of its clientele but also positions itself as a forward-thinking entity ready to tackle future challenges in the logistics landscape. In this world of rapid digitization, GXO’s evolutionary journey reflects both its adaptability and commitment to reshaping how goods move across the globe.
